I hate BoFA intensely. I was closing an account with them because we were moving. Unfortunately, our health insurance company didn't stop their autowithdrawal like I'd told them to, and they withdrew from the nearly empty (but not closed) account. I don't know if you know this, but there's a check system for checking accounts that a bank can blacklist you on. BoFA blacklisted us, and that meant it was very difficult (almost impossible) to find a bank that would let us open up an account at another bank. Even though the situation was explained to BoFA, they wouldn't put a note on their black mark. It stayed that way for about 7 years.

I really really really hate them.

My husband did find a local bank with a sympathetic manager where we were moving that let us open up an account. It's now Citibank, and I've never had trouble with them.
